ShortKeys AlternativesText Expanders and other similar apps like ShortKeys
ShortKeys is described as 'Windows text replacement utility designed to help you type faster and more accurately. Create abbreviations (shortkeys) for longer words and phrases – which will save you time and ultimately money' and is a Text Expander in the office & productivity category. There are more than 10 alternatives to ShortKeys for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Android, iPhone, iPad and Mac apps. The best ShortKeys alternative is AutoHotkey, which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like ShortKeys are AutoIt, PhraseExpress, Shortery and Stepwise.

AutoHotkey is a free, open-source scripting language for Windows that allows users to easily create small to complex scripts for all kinds of tasks such as: form fillers, auto-clicking, macros, etc.
